Output db60ea02bc797ac8a769876a805d6576e72d844caa7aed19d155ca16e67e555f:1

value
740381
script pubkey
OP_0 OP_PUSHBYTES_20 26e50810a154656ee9a480da6d30db243301d621
address
bc1qymjssy9p23jka6dysrdx6vxmysesr43pdy5w0w
transaction
db60ea02bc797ac8a769876a805d6576e72d844caa7aed19d155ca16e67e555f
confirmations
136050
spent
true